Ensure your website can pass the NoScript test. Activate this extension to assure that your sits is readable. Some types of content, such as product ordering systems, won’t work without scripts, however if your website looks completely blank without any scripts, you have work to do.

Be sure you have a search tool that lets others search when on your site. If visitors to your website are searching for something in particular, they will immediately look for the search box. They may go to another site if you don’t have one. You should put this search box on the top of your page, preferably the right side. This is where many visitors look for it.

Give some thought to the background of your website. Remove obstacles to easy text reading by avoiding things like GIF backgrounds that move. Chose a background that complements your website’s content, rather than a background that clashes with your website’s content. Your website’s visitors will then find it easier to read your website’s content.

Try using a newsletter for getting repeat visitors. You can keep your visitors informed about important events, updates, and changes when they sign up for a newsletter, and the flow of information will often tempt them to revisit your site. Put a form for registration on a sidebar or somewhere visible, yet not interfering with the page’s purpose. You should then only send your newsletter to people who have requested it, or individuals could sue you for unsolicited emails.

You must always include the capability to search if you are working on a large website. Perhaps in the upper corner, a search box will ensure that your visitors can search for anything within your site. You can get a search bar from Google or FreeFind.

Avoid the overuse of different fonts when you are designing your website. Also think about how fonts look for different people. Small serif fonts like Times New Roman can be difficult to read on small screens. Verdana is one of those popular fonts that is readable in all sizes and colors.
